    Can't Install ATI Drivers Once I Uninstall Previous Driver


    So basically when I try to install the newest driver. If I choose custom install with the old driver installed it detects my video card and lets me install the driver (I haven't done this yet, since ATI suggests all previous drivers should be uninstalled). If I follow standard procedure and express uninstall the previous catalyst suite it no longer detects my video card and I can't install the new display driver. I took a look in device manager and everything looks fine with the current driver installed (12.6) - here is a shot https://i.imgur.com/DFMvl.jpg. But I noticed that when I do uninstall the drivers it says "standard VGA adapter" or something similar instead, and I can no longer install any drivers, including 12.6. The only way I can revert to having my driver installed is via restore point in windows. I sent a letter to support about a couple of months ago and they never got back to me. Maybe because I once told them their feedback was always useless, who knows. The thing is, I don't know what to do. My windows is up to date, my registry is clean (I use ccleaner), and I'm no advanced user, even though I follow instructions well enough. Hope someone here can help me out. Thanks !

    As you have a notebook, you may need to use drivers from Acer:

    Acer Support: Downloads & Support Documents - Notebook / Aspire / Aspire 5740G

    That's assuming that Acer uses a custom device ID for the graphics adapter. (That seems to be a common practice in notebooks.)

    If you wish to update them from the AMD site, you may have to install the new drivers over the old. That should be safe enough.
